titleOfInvention X-ray detection substrate and X-ray detector
abstract The present disclosure relates to an X-ray detection substrate and an X-ray detector. The X-ray detection substrate includes: a substrate including at least a detection functional area; a driving circuit layer formed on the substrate, the driving circuit layer including a plurality of detection pixel circuits located in the detection functional area; a first electrode layer formed on the driving circuit layer one side away from the substrate and located in the detection functional area, the first electrode layer includes a plurality of first electrodes that are disconnected from each other and arranged in an array, and each first electrode is correspondingly connected to a detection pixel circuit; the conversion material layer, is located in the detection functional area and covers the first electrode layer; at least one surface of the conversion material layer parallel to the thickness direction of the substrate is the X-ray receiving surface; the second electrode layer is located in the detection functional area and covers the conversion material layer, the second The electrode layer is configured to be loaded with a reference voltage. The X-ray detection substrate of the scheme has good energy spectrum detection capability and wide application range.
